What Actually Is a Premises Liability Lawyer, and How Do They Help
A premises liability lawyer is a civil litigation lawyer who handles cases where an individual suffered damage because a property owner failed to maintain a hazard-free environment. Under Georgia law, property owners owe a responsibility to maintain their premises in proper condition for visitors, customers, and guests. When that standard is not met, a premises liability lawyer seeks damages on the victim's behalf.
Common cases handled by a premises liability lawyer include slip and fall accidents, falls caused by uneven surfaces, dog bites on someone's land, assaults resulting from poor security, swimming pool injuries, and harm resulting from falling objects or collapsing structures. Each of these claim types demands a different legal strategy to succeed. A premises liability lawyer reviews the evidence and establishes which legal theories give you the most compelling path to recovery.
Mechanically speaking, a premises liability lawyer must establish four key elements: the property owner had a duty of care, they breached that duty, the breach directly caused your injury, and you experienced verifiable damages as a result. Who Makes a Good Case for a Premises Liability Lawyer?
If you sustained damages on someone else's premises and the injury resulted from a negligent maintenance issue the property owner was aware of or could have discovered, you could have a valid premises liability claim. Ideal clients include shoppers injured on wet or damaged floors, renters harmed by neglected building defects, victims of violent crime in areas where security was negligent, and children injured on hazardous common areas.
You don't have to establish that the property owner intentionally hurt you — only that they failed to exercise reasonable care. Whether you were a invited guest or simply a member of the public, Georgia law offers protection. That said, if you were trespassing, your options are more limited — though specific situations could allow a claim.

What steps should I take immediately following an accident on someone's property?Get medical care right away, even if your injuries seem minor — some serious conditions do not become obvious until later. Notify the property owner before you leave the scene if possible. Document the hazard — the dangerous condition, your physical harm, and the surrounding area. Speak with legal counsel before talking to the insurance company — anything you say can be weaponized by the defense.
